8 Changes from SECURE Act 2.0

On December 29th, 2022, the Setting Every Community Up for Retirement Enhancement (SECURE) Act 2.0 was officially signed into law. The act includes 90+ provisions designed to help savers and people in or near retirement. Here are 8 key changes from the act.
